A detrimental effect of bush burning is that it
- A. destroys soil organic matter
- B. Destroys weed seeds
- C. sterilizes the soil
- D. adds potash to the soil
Correct Answer: A. destroys soil organic matter
Explanation
Option A is correct because bush burning as the name goes destroys organic matter in the soil due to high temperature.
